We are seeking an experienced QA engineer to join our backend team at the intersection of high-performance infrastructure and AI validation. You'll work with a Go-based microservices architecture optimized for performance, paired with a Python AI service layer using LangChain, LangGraph, and large language models. Your core mission is architecting comprehensive testing and evaluation strategies for our backend platform—with a growing focus on AI-powered workflows. This means designing frameworks that validate complete flows from user request through service execution to final outcome, with special attention to AI-specific concerns. You'll develop systematic testing approaches for both deterministic microservices and non-deterministic AI models. You'll build observability systems that ensure behavior remains trustworthy in production. You'll need deep understanding of Cloud concepts, scalable microservice architecture, and modern testing practices. Equally important is understanding how AI integration impacts quality assurance—how to evaluate LLM outputs, design guardrails, and validate that AI recommendations integrate cleanly into backend workflows. At Apple, base pay is one part of our total compensation package and is determined within a range. This provides the opportunity to progress as you grow and develop within a role. The base pay range for this role is between $147,400 and $220,900, and your base pay will depend on your skills, qualifications, experience, and location. Apple employees also have the opportunity to become an Apple shareholder through participation in Apple's discretionary employee stock programs. Apple employees are eligible for discretionary restricted stock unit awards, and can purchase Apple stock at a discount if voluntarily participating in Apple's Employee Stock Purchase Plan. You'll also receive benefits including: Comprehensive medical and dental coverage, retirement benefits, a range of discounted products and free services, and for formal education related to advancing your career at Apple, reimbursement for certain educational expenses—including tuition. Additionally, this role might be eligible for discretionary bonuses or commission payments as well as relocation.
